New God of War III trailer leaked!

God of War III Screenshot

I am liking the early build of GOW3 so far, but not everyone (ahem; neogaf, I’m looking at you!) likes it – they went even further by saying its embarrassing. WTF? Um. Excuse me nerds, but that trailer looks smooth in motion – at least the way I see it. I don’t care about no stinkin’ physics – let them design that beautiful masterpiece that we’ve all come to love about the series.

Give me brutality, action, and pure intensity….All I am saying is, as long as the game plays smoothly, responsively, and it in fact feels right…You have money from day one.